Essential Functions: The Electrician will install maintain and repair electrical wiring fixtures and systems in buildings across the campus. They will be handson in ensuring the facilities and campus are safe clean secure and in proper working order while maintaining the property to the highest standards.
Install and repair electrical wiring systems and fixtures within buildings.
Install conduits and pipes to house electrical wires and cables.
Ensure piping and electrical systems comply with safety standards and electrical codes.
Install circuit breakers and other electrical hardware connecting wiring to these components.
Test electrical systems to verify proper installation and functionality.
Inspect electrical systems to assess the need for repairs or upgrades.
Replace conduit wiring and circuit breakers as required.
Perform other electrical and maintenance duties as assigned.
Maintain the appearance and functionality of assigned properties.
Collaborate closely with staff security and administration to ensure the smooth operation of the schools facilities.

Requirements:
Experience & Education
Minimum 15 years experience in commercial work required
Completion of a formal apprenticeship and/or valid electricians license required
Extensive knowledge of and experience with electrical systems and wiring required
Proficiency in the use of test meters and other diagnostic equipment required
High school diploma or equivalent preferred
Skills & Abilities:
Exceptional written and verbal communication skills
Ability to bend pipes according to measurements
Ability to troubleshoot low voltage and 120/240 3 phase and 277/480 service work
Ability to learn new skills and display grit resilience and composure during challenging situations
Strong critical thinking analytical and problemsolving skills
Demonstrated ability to multitask manage competing priorities and succeed in a fastpaced unpredictable environment
Ability to read blueprints and use hand tools and power tools effectively
Ability to adhere to all health and safety requirements and follow basic safety procedures due to physical risks
Flexibility with work schedule and willingness to work overtime as needed
Ability to understand and follow simple instructions and operate proactively and independently
Ability to get TCIS trained and complete/maintain all required training
